Leeds take on Preston tonight with the chance to leapfrog Sheffield United into the automatic promotion places.With United in action tomorrow, the White know they can put the pressure on their promotion rivals with a win at Deepdale.Marcelo Bielsa’s Leeds face Preston tonight2
Marcelo Bielsa’s Leeds face Preston tonight
Preston are not out of the play-off picture yet but must bounce back from two straight defeats in the league.The game will be live on talkSPORT 2 and heres how you can tune in to catch it.

Preston vs Leeds: Kick-off time

The Championship clash will get underway at 7:45pm on Tuesday, April 9.Leeds won the reverse fixture 3-0 in September thanks to Liam Coopers opener and a brace from Tyler Roberts.But Preston did claim a Carabao Cup victory over their opponents tonight, winning 2-0 in their Second Round tie in August.Alex Neil’s Preston host Leeds this evening2

Preston vs Leeds line-ups

Preston North End: Rudd, Fisher, Storey, Davies, Earl, Johnson, Pearson, Nmecha, Browne, Robinson, Maguire.Subs: Moult, Crowe, Rafferty, Ginnelly, Ledson, Stockley, Huntington.Leeds: Casilla, Ayling, Jansson, Cooper, Alioski, Phillips, Hernandez, Roberts, Klich, Harrison, Bamford.Subs: Peacock-Farrell, Forshaw, Roofe, Dallas, Berardi, Shackleton, Stevens.Referee: Robert Jones
